Brody Riedel scores three touchdowns as Long Beach High School beats Bellmore JFK 35-6 in New York football game

On Saturday, Long Beach High School's football team, from Long Beach, New York, United States, defeated Bellmore JFK High School 35-6 in a Nassau Conference II game. The Marines scored five touchdowns on their first five possessions, leading to a running clock in the second quarter. Senior running back Brody Riedel scored three rushing touchdowns, and quarterback Brody Juan threw for 147 yards and two scores. The win was a bounce-back after a season-opening loss to Carey. Bellmore JFK's Ethan Reiner rushed for 106 yards and scored a late touchdown.
